So, I made up for it tonight by making shrimp tacos for my husband. They turned out really well and he loved them!! Here is what I did-







First I made the Pico de Gallo with chopped tomato, onion and flat leaf parsley.
Then, I made a white sauce, just like they serve at Rubio's. I used 1/2 cup plain yogurt and 1/2 cup mayonnaise.
Next, I fried up the shrimp. I made 2 drudges for the shrimp. The dry with flour, corn meal, salt and pepper. The wet with eggs, water and some Tabasco sauce. Drudge the shrimp in the egg mixture, then the flour and fry until golden brown.
Warm some corn tortillas. Put the shrimp in the tortilla, top with the Pico de Gallo, white sauce and shredded cabbage. Serve with lime wedges that can be squeezed on the taco for extra flavor!
